On Fri,26.Mar.10, 11:53:20, Stephen Powell wrote:

> from their system menus.  "reboot" should not be issued from the command
> line.  "reboot" is issued as the final command in the final script
> (/etc/rc6.d/S90reboot) run during a clean system shutdown by one of the
> above methods.

Nitpick:

,----[ halt(8) ]
| If halt or reboot is called when the system is not in runlevel 0 or 6, 
| in other words when it's running normally, shutdown will be invoked 
| instead (with the -h or -r flag).
`----
